Output fdda903abd892adc17edba3d78bf8bb5e73709989384ad9c6b9f958f7388f10f:5

value
269663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99d479b3a56e9f1c74016c29c3de55a6bae55b9 OP_EQUAL
address
3L54A639ZVcjyC7KWRG4aNCM3PGB4Q4whF
transaction
fdda903abd892adc17edba3d78bf8bb5e73709989384ad9c6b9f958f7388f10f
spent
true